Somatropin, a form of human growth hormone (HGH), plays a vital role in growth, metabolism, and overall health. It is often prescribed to treat growth hormone deficiency in children and adults. However, determining the correct dosage of somatropin can be crucial for achieving the desired therapeutic effects while minimizing potential side effects.

1. Factors Influencing Somatropin Dosage

The dosage of somatropin can vary greatly depending on several factors, including:

  1. Age: Pediatric doses differ significantly from adult dosages due to varying growth rates.
  2. Body Weight: The dosage is often calculated based on the patient’s weight to ensure optimal effectiveness.
  3. Condition Being Treated: The severity and type of growth hormone deficiency can dictate dosage adjustments.
  4. Response to Treatment: Regular monitoring and assessment of the patient’s response can lead to further dosages adjustments.

2. Recommended Dosage Guidelines

The typical dosage of somatropin varies by patient and condition:

  1. Pediatric Patients: Initial doses usually range from 0.16 to 0.24 mg/kg per week, administered in daily subcutaneous injections.
  2. Adult Patients: Initial doses may start at 0.2 mg daily, increased gradually depending on tolerance and response, potentially reaching up to 1.0 mg daily.
  3. Patients with Specific Conditions: Doses may vary, and it is essential to follow the specific recommendations based on individual health needs.

3. Monitoring and Adjustments

Patients receiving somatropin should be regularly monitored for efficacy and safety. This includes:

  1. Routine blood tests to monitor growth hormone levels.
  2. Regular assessment of height and weight in children.
  3. Evaluation of potential side effects, such as insulin resistance, as these may necessitate dosage adjustments.
